Unstable neck formation in Tensile Bars During High-Rate Tension

Summary, in English

The time evolution of incipient necks is studied numerically for planar and axisymmetric bars subject to high-rate extension. The material is taken to be elastic-plastic and fully non-linear dynamic effects are accounted for. Two main types of growth of necks are observed; stable neck-development that results in fully developed necks and unstable neck-development that leads to weakly developed necks, since the incipient localization stops at an early state.
